
Lynda Benglis
American, b. 1941
2.5k Followers
Bio
Lynda Benglis’s oozing, poured latex sculptures challenged the tenets of the cool, rationalist, male-dominated Minimalist movement that dominated 1960s New York. These undulating pieces helped establish a feminine Postminimalist aesthetic. Benglis’s …
